It's really a question of your personal maintenance practices. Synthetics will not break down (lose viscosity) as quickly. If you tend to stretch the time between your oil changes, use a synthetic.
However, loss of viscosity is only part of reason to change your oil. Any oil is going to be contaminated. Rings, bearings, clutch plates and other components all wear regardless of what oil you use. This ends up in your oil. Heat developes acids and cooling causes water condesation. Obviously, the longer you go between changes, the more contaminated your oil will be.
Personnaly, I use non-synthetic. I prefer to pay half as much, but change it twice as often.
